Across TCGA cell cohorts, SPTAN1 mutation is significantly associated with the RNA expression of many other genes, with 857 significant associations in total. LARGE_INTESTINE shows the largest number of these associations.

The most reproducible SPTAN1-associated genes across cancer lineages are RAD51C, METTL8, and RWDD2A. Each is linked with SPTAN1 in more than 1 cancer types. Because this analysis shows association rather than direction, both SPTAN1-to-partner and partner-to-SPTAN1 results are reported.
